CI note: the Skyrill telemetry compressor job keeps timing out. Root cause: the new batcher sends 10x larger payloads, and zstd at level 19 blows the step budget. Dropped to level 6; size grew 8%, runtime fell under a minute. Keeping level 19 for nightly archival only. Fix merged and green. The passing run's token is below.

session token of kahog-bahif = htk9_f63daec35

## Recovering Admin Access — Lumenhall Dashboard

If your admin session is locked out after the dark-mode rollout, don't panic — the theme toggle occasionally corrupts the stored session blob in older builds. First, clear the dashboard's local storage, then reload with the `?theme=system` query flag so the palette resolver doesn't re-trigger the fault. Confirm the header renders in the correct contrast mode before proceeding. To complete recovery, open the account restore panel and enter the recovery passphrase exactly as written below.

strongbox words: oliael-gilax-lamael

# Driftboard diagram editor — undo/redo settings.
# History depth is capped at 200 ops; raising it bloats the
# snapshot table fast, so don't.
# Redo stacks are per-session and cleared on reconnect.
# Undo history persists server-side so sessions survive crashes.
# The history service writes snapshots to the database named
# in the connection string below.

database URL for bagep-hahip: cockroachdb://fraius_svc:UDC78bGuiMGYpD@db-a62e.nelvronet.internal:5432/pelius